Fifty episodes! What started as a mission to help music creators better understand the industry has grown into a thriving community, and I couldn't be more grateful for your support along this journey. In this episode, I answer questions sent in from the community of listeners. This milestone episode tackles the questions you've been asking about the music business - the confusing parts, the frustrating parts, and the parts where terminology seems designed to bewilder newcomers. Ever wondered why your distributor sends you most of your streaming money while PRS collects another portion? Confused about what "music publishing" actually means (hint: it's not uploading your tracks to Spotify)? I break it all down in straightforward terms.The relationship between AI and music creation emerges as a recurring theme throughout our Q&A session. Rather than taking a doom-and-gloom perspective, I share insights about ethical AI companies that properly compensate vocalists and musicians while exploring how these tools can enhance rather than replace human creativity. From Voice Swap to Scalar 3 and DAACI's Generate, we examine practical applications for today's music makers.For those of you struggling with the relentless demand for social media content, my advice might surprise you. I share an insight into how my former band built a passionate fanbase, along with practical strategies for finding common ground with potential listeners without falling into the trap of constant promotion.Whether you're wondering how to approach a booking agent, navigate relationships with producers, or simply understand why finishing projects matters more than starting them, this episode delivers actionable answers to questions from real music creators. No jargon, no gatekeeping - just straightforward guidance from someone who's been there.Got a question I didn't answer?
